What is the first language to have inline commands in HTML code?

I'm learning PHP. The PHP has inline commands in HTML code to produce dynamic HTML output.

<div>
    <?php echo 'hello world'; ?>
</div>

In the Java and .NET world, there are similar syntaxes to have commands in HTML.

First releases of

  • ADP 1994 (Greg Hewgill)
  • Server Side Includes 1994 (Thilo)
  • PHP 1995
  • ASP 1996
  • JSP 1999


AOLserver supported inline Tcl in that way back in 1994. For an example of how it looks, see the Writing Your First ADP tutorial. Also, Phil Greenspun has an excellent Introduction to AOLserver written in 1999.


The first I have come across have been Server-Side Includes. They have been introduced in the NCSA web server version 1.2, in 1994.

Before that, they had a simpler system using INC SRV tags, like <inc srv "|date"> to include the current date. The oldest reference to that I could find was a question on a mailing list, dating back to November 1993.
